







Glucose-6-phosphate Dehydrogenase (EC 1.1.1.49)
Glucose-6-phosphate Dehydrogenase or D-Glucose-6-phosphate: NADP+ 1-oxidoreductase catalyzes the following reaction:
D-Glucose-6-phosphate + NAD(P) |
→ ← |
D-Glucono δ-lactone-6-phosphate
+ NAD(P)H2. |
|---|
Diazyme Glucose-6-phosphate Dehydrogenase is extensively purified from microorganisms. The enzyme utilizes both NAD+ and NADP+ as co-factors. The enzyme is useful for the enzymatic assay of NAD+ or NADP+ and Glucose-6- phosphate, and activities of phosphoglucose isomerase, phosphoglucomutase and hexokinase.
